1. Colorful Spray Paint Revival
Revitalize worn-out plastic or metal chairs with a vibrant splash of spray paint.
Bright colors like teal, coral, and sunny yellow can instantly transform your outdoor space, creating a lively atmosphere.
By preparing the surfaces properly—cleaning, priming if necessary, and applying several even coats—you ensure your chairs not only look good but last longer.
Once dried, these eye-catching chairs will stand out, turning your patio into a colorful retreat.
To enhance this project, consider these tips:
– Use outdoor-safe spray paint for durability.
– Choose a color that complements your garden’s existing palette.
– For best results, work on a breezy day to minimize drips.
– Embrace a multi-color theme for a fun, eclectic vibe.
This approach adds a cheerful touch to your outdoor area while ensuring your furniture reflects your personality and style.
The vibrant colors will uplift the overall aesthetic, creating a joyful and inviting space.

3. Rustic Wooden Pallet Tables
Bring rustic charm to your outdoor dining with tables crafted from reclaimed wooden pallets.
This budget-friendly and eco-conscious project offers both functionality and aesthetic appeal, perfect for garden enthusiasts.
Simply assemble the pallets into a sturdy table, sand down any roughness, and finish with a weatherproof sealant.
You can choose to paint them for a pop of color or leave them natural for a more authentic look.
Consider these helpful suggestions:
– Look for pallets marked as safe for use.
– Customize the size to perfectly fit your patio space.
– Pair with mismatched chairs for a charming, eclectic vibe.
This DIY project not only serves as a functional piece but also adds a unique, organic touch to your outdoor space.
The natural wood brings warmth, enhancing the overall decor while providing a gathering place for friends and family.
How To Choose the Right Patio Furniture for Your Makeover
Choosing the right patio furniture is key to a successful makeover. Whether you’re aiming for a cozy nook or a stylish outdoor seating area, you need to consider several factors before diving in. Here’s a guide to help you select the perfect pieces for your patio transformation.
1. Size Matters
Before you fall in love with a piece of furniture, measure your patio space. Take note of dimensions and layout. You want to ensure the furniture fits comfortably without overcrowding the area. A good rule of thumb is to leave at least 3 feet of walking space around furniture for easy movement.
2. Material Choices
The material of your patio furniture affects both durability and aesthetics. Common materials include wood, metal, and plastic. Wood offers a warm, natural look but requires maintenance. Metal is sturdy and often weather-resistant but can get hot in the sun. Plastic is lightweight and easy to move but may not have the same aesthetic appeal as wood or metal. Consider your local climate when selecting materials.
3. Style and Design
Consider the overall theme you want for your patio. Are you going for rustic charm or modern sleekness? Look at colors, patterns, and designs that will blend with your garden or patio decor. You may choose vibrant hues for a playful vibe or neutral tones for a more sophisticated look.
4. Comfort Level
Don’t forget about comfort! When selecting chairs and benches, sit on them if possible. Check for good back support and padding. Cushions can enhance comfort and style, but ensure they are weather-resistant, especially if you plan to leave them outside.
5. Budget Considerations
Set a realistic budget for your patio furniture makeover. Prices can vary widely based on materials and design. Research prices online and in stores. Keep an eye out for sales or seasonal discounts. You can also explore upcycling or DIY options for cost-effective renovations.
6. Functionality Needs
Think about how you will use your patio. Do you need a dining area for entertaining, a cozy reading nook, or a space for sunbathing? This will guide your furniture choices. Multi-functional pieces, like benches with storage, can maximize your space.
Pro Tip: Always keep an eye on the weather conditions in your area. If you experience heavy rain or snow, consider investing in furniture covers or storing items indoors during adverse weather. This will extend the life of your outdoor furniture and maintain its appearance.
By carefully considering the size, material, style, comfort, budget, and functionality of your patio furniture, you can create an inviting outdoor space perfect for relaxation and enjoyment. Embrace these tips to make your patio makeover a breeze!

Which materials and finishes work best for durable outdoor furniture renovations?
For a durable patio furniture makeover, prioritize weather-ready materials and finishes: outdoor acrylic paint or marine-grade varnish for wood, powder coating for metal, and UV-resistant fabrics like Sunbrella for cushions. Use a quality primer and multiple thin coats rather than one thick layer. For wicker, consider synthetic rattan or a protective sealant to extend life. Always seal and protect surfaces exposed to sun and rain, and choose finishes labeled for exterior use.
Practical steps include cleaning the piece, sanding as needed, applying primer, then layering color or stain, followed by a clear protective topcoat. This keeps your outdoor furniture renovation looking fresh year after year.
How can I maintain and refresh a makeover over time without breaking the budget?
Create a simple maintenance routine to keep your makeover sharp: wipe down all surfaces weekly with mild soap and water, check screws and joints monthly, and reseal or repaint every couple of years as needed. Protect cushions with removable covers or store them indoors during heavy rain or winter. Use furniture covers when not in use and rotate seating to wear fabrics evenly. Small, thoughtful updates—like swapping thrown cushions or a new table centerpiece—keep your space feeling fresh without a full redo.
